What is Key Reprogramming?
Key reprogramming refers to the procedure by which the electronic elements of a car key are reset or modified to interact efficiently with the vehicle's onboard computer system. This treatment is essential when:
A key is lost or stolen.A new key needs programming after purchasing it.A secondhand car is purchased with existing keys that require to be reprogrammed.
The need of reprogramming comes from the fact that modern-day car keys include embedded chips programmed with particular codes. If a key isn't acknowledged by the ignition system, it merely won't start the car.

The key reprogramming procedure can differ depending upon the vehicle type and the key utilized. Below is a general introduction of what to expect during a typical reprogramming session:

Preparing Information: The company will need the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) along with proof of ownership.

Key Identification: Both the initial key and the new key will be taken a look at to guarantee compatibility.

Reprogramming: Using specific diagnostic equipment, the provider will access the vehicle's Computer Control Module (CCM) and program the key to match.

Checking: After programming, the new key is tested to ensure that it works with the vehicle.

Finalization: Once confirmed, any staying keys may be reprogrammed, rendering initial keys void if wanted for security reasons.
FAQs About Key Reprogramming
Q1: Can I reprogram my car key myself?A1: In some
cases, especially with easier key designs, vehicle owners can follow specific treatments to reprogram keys without professional aid. Nevertheless, many modern keys need specific tools, making professional assistance advisable.

Q2: How long does the reprogramming procedure take?A2: The period varies but generally takes in between 10 to 30 minutes. Complex systems might need longer. Q3: Is there a service warranty on reprogrammedkeys?A3: This depends on the provider
. Numerous reliable locksmith professionals or car dealerships use a guarantee on their work, so be sure to ask about coverage. Q4: What must I do if I lose my key and don't have a spare?A4: Contact a locksmith professional oryour dealer. They can either create a new key or reprogram an existing key
if you have any duplicates. Q5: Does reprogramming impact other keys?A5: In many cases, reprogramming a brand-new key will not impact the efficiency

of other keys, however it's necessary to clarify with
